It’s unfair to say it’s bad but it’s fair to highlight the level of risk involved.

The Hawks are likely giving up a top 25 pick (even if wasn’t to be used straight up) and pick 27 to get pick 18.

It’s hard not to say that’s lopsided and requires rating a player significantly above the guy who was going to be there at 27. That can be true, but you’re then relying on your own ratings out performing the work of 17 other club choices who combined minds to go other ways.

Weddle does fit that criteria on a lot of draft ratings, but as a 3rd tall defender in the Hawks most stocked part of the ground it’s a strong move.

I’m still surprised it wasn’t Allan. I thought when it happened that it was an aggressive move you’d make for a guy with rare tools and a very high ceiling like Allan has.

This is fair, but I think we have reason to rate Weddle as highly as we did.

First off, we effectively traded for pick 14 in the open draft. Michelanney, Rowston, Fletcher, and Ashcroft were never available to us.

Sam Mitchell and our list managers have said they're going to play him in the midfield, and it seems like we internally rated him a top 10 talent. He won't be playing in the backline for us unless we have a few injuries. I'm excited about the kid and happy to pay the price for him.
